Blue Karma is pale, cool-toned shade of mid cyan. It is better contrasting with black. This color combines beautifully with mid red, yellow green or mid magenta

In a RGB color space, hex #bce6e8 is made of 29% red, 35% green and 36% blue. In a HSL mode Blue Karma has a hue angle of 182.73°, a saturation of 48.89% and a lightness of 82.35%. In a CMYK space (used in printing only), hex #bce6e8 is made of 17.25% cyan, 0.78% magenta, 0% yellow and 9.02% black ink.
